do you mean you have pre-payment meters for both? (where you have to use a card or key to top up)?
If so, and you mean you want to be able to pay by direct debit, then you need to phone up your suppliers and ask for the meters to be changed from pre-payment to standard (credit) meters? They will advise you then whether this is possible and how much they will charge you for doing this.
I would take a look at uswitch.com or energyhelpline if you want to see which tariffs would be cheapest, once you have had your meter changed.
I believe you can switch suppliers even with a prepayment meter, but I believe you're restricted to which tariffs are charged, and they are more expensive than the other tariffs possible with the credit meters.Indecision is the key to flexibility0 -
There is a not for proffit gas company celled EbiCo Equigas, they are the only not for proffit gas company in the UK. They have no standing charge and charge prepay and credit meter customers the same amount so no discrimination for being on prepay, I only use a tenner of gas a week yet I am still saving £140 a year on that. They have no advertisng, shareholders, or expensive directors to pay for hence the ridiculously large savings you can make. Hope this helps, please let me know how you get on C.B0
